With our bellies full, we headed to the Tamatorizaki Observation Platform. The drive itself was stunning, with glimpses of the turquoise ocean peeking through the lush greenery. The observation platform offered a panoramic view of Ibaruma Bay, Mount Hannah, and the Hirakubo Peninsula. The vibrant colors of the coral reefs beneath the clear blue waters were mesmerizing. I could have spent hours simply gazing at the landscape, trying to capture its beauty in my mind and with my camera. October seems to be a great time to visit, with comfortable temperatures and less cloud cover, making the views even more spectacular.

Next on our list was the Ishigaki City Public Market. Located in the heart of Euglena Mall, this bustling market is a treasure trove of local goods and souvenirs. The market was bustling with locals and tourists alike, creating a lively atmosphere. We wandered through the stalls, admiring the colorful displays of fresh seafood, local produce, and handcrafted items. I couldn't resist picking up a few small souvenirs – some Ryukyu glassware and a couple of Shisa pottery figures to remind us of our time here. Liam was fascinated by the local spirits (Awamori), and sampled a few, while I enjoyed some fresh Okinawan doughnuts.

Our afternoon was dedicated to experiencing the Ishigakijima Hoshizora Farm. As a wildlife photographer, I am always seeking out opportunities to connect with nature, even after sunset. Although it is private property and requires joining a tour, the location is ideal for stargazing, far from the city lights. Unfortunately, the Southern Island Star Festival, which includes stargazing parties, already ended in August. Still, I'm thrilled we made it there. The sky was incredibly clear, and the stars seemed to stretch on forever. It was an awe-inspiring experience that reminded me of the vastness and beauty of the universe. Liam and I just sat there for a long time, spotting constellations and making wishes on shooting stars. I even managed to capture some photos, though I'm eager to improve my astrophotography skills during our time here.

To cap off our first day, we treated ourselves to dinner at Ishigaki beef MARU. This restaurant is known for sourcing A5 grade or higher beef from local butchers. The interior was vibrant, and the staff was very friendly, explaining the best way to enjoy each cut. We opted for a set menu that included a variety of Ishigaki beef cuts, each cooked to perfection on a yakiniku grill. The melt-in-your-mouth texture and rich flavor of the beef were simply divine. I also tried the local lemon sour, which was incredibly refreshing.
